Free tours Philadelphia are free tours organized by guides who show you the most emblematic tourist sites of a town or city. These tours are usually done on foot.
While there are several options and types of free U.S. tours, most are usually tours that include approximately 10 to 12 people. and last between 1 and 3 hours depending on the planned itinerary.
